Frequently Asked Questions about Annapolis
How much are Studio apartments in Annapolis?
There are currently 25 Studio Apartments in Annapolis with rent ranges from $1,598 to $2,735 with an average price of $2,099.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Annapolis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Annapolis ranges from $1,252 to $4,120 with an average monthly rent of $2,308.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Annapolis c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Annapolis range from $1,400 to $5,205.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,823.
How expensive are Annapolis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 33 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Annapolis on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,700 to $6,007 - averaging $3,102 for the location.
